Officers from the Santa Maria Police Department are investigating the shooting of a 14-year-old boy in the 300 block of W. Rochelle Lane.Ā 

The shooting occurred Oct. 9 around 10:30 p.m. According to SMPD Sgt. Russ Mengel, the boy was shot in the leg. His injuries were seriousĀ  but non-life threatening, Mengel said.Ā 

The boy was transported to Marian Medical Center before being transferred to Santa Barbara Cottage Hospital.Ā 

There’s no suspect in custody, and the police aren’t sure who shot the boy. According to Mengel, SMPD investigators met on Tuesday morning to discuss the case.Ā 

Anyone with information is asked to contact the SMPD at 928-3781, Ext. 2277.
